The Melbourne market at a glance

Melbourne's physical fitness scene is thick and varied. You can learn a boutique studio near Parliament, a converted garage gym in Preston, or the open air at Princes Park. Session prices swing with area, specialty, and format. One-to-one sessions generally vary from 70 to 140 AUD per hour. Very skilled instructors or specialists in locations like powerlifting technique, go back to running, or complicated rehab might rest at the higher end. Semi-private training, often 2 to four people sharing a train, lands around 35 to 60 AUD each, a sensible happy medium between personal focus and cost.

Availability follows the city's clock. Peak times cluster before 9 a.m. And after 5 p.m. The CBD remains active at lunch because offices are within walking distance of studios and parks. Internal north suburban areas like Fitzroy or Carlton see consistent morning and night circulations, while bayside suburbs have a tendency to fill early with joggers and swimmers. If you can educate mid-morning or mid-afternoon, you will certainly have much more selection and, often, much better rates.

Expect a mix of training formats. Several individual instructors offer workshop sessions, on-site business training, outdoor sessions, and hybrid coaching that blends in-person collaborate with app-based programming. The crossbreed model usually stretches your budget better. You meet in person every one or two weeks for technique and planning, after that follow structured sessions on your own with normal check-ins. This model matches self-starters that still worth responsibility and feedback.

Credentials that really matter

Certifications are not marketing fluff. In Australia, a trustworthy individual instructor holds at the very least a Certification IV in Fitness and registration with AUSactive. These show baseline education and contract to specialist standards. Present Emergency Treatment and CPR are non-negotiable. For particular populaces, seek additional training. Pre and postnatal clients benefit from a trainer that has actually studied pelvic wellness factors to consider. Masters professional athletes deserve somebody fluent in taking care of recovery and injury risk. If your coach trains youth professional athletes, a Dealing with Children Examine is essential.

Insurance is part of the depend on formula. An expert trainer brings public responsibility and professional indemnity insurance coverage. Outdoor group sessions in public areas often call for council authorizations. Respectable instructors will recognize and follow those rules, especially in active locations like Royal Botanic Gardens or Albert Park.

A final credential that you will not see on a certificate sits in how an instructor onboards you. An appropriate intake includes a wellness screen, injury background, current activity recap, and clear personal goal setting. Standard measures may include a movement display, simple toughness benchmarks, or a submaximal cardio test. If a coach prepares to sell you a 12 week shred before they recognize your training age or your job timetable, keep looking.

What a sound training process looks like

Here is what you ought to anticipate when a program is built well. It starts with a simple assessment, absolutely nothing that seems like a circus trick. A motion check might include bodyweight squats, a hip hinge pattern, a push and pull, and a lunge. For cardio, possibly a six minute walk examination, a 1.6 kilometre run if suitable, or a bike increase while watching heart price. These touchpoints set a risk-free starting tons and offer you reference points to beat.

Programming is phased. Early weeks emphasise personal trainer melbourne technique, construct tolerance, and establish habits. Volume and strength rise carefully. For a beginner, 2 to 3 full body sessions every week is enough. Workouts cluster about huge patterns, squat, joint, press, draw, bring, turn. The coach layers accessory job to bolster weak spots. Better trainers will clarify why, not just what. When you understand the reason behind pace cup crouches or split stance rows, you buy in.

Progressions are not random. A lifter could use a double development system, functioning a weight up until it strikes the top of a representative variety with good form, after that pushing the lots. An endurance athlete may circle via very easy aerobic development, regulated threshold work, and speed, making use of RPE or rate ranges established by screening. Recuperation is constructed in. Deload weeks remain on the calendar prior to your body needs them.

Tracking is easy. You will certainly see session logs that note weights, representatives, sets, and just how those sets felt. You and your fitness instructor might utilize an app like TrueCoach or Trainerize, or a shared spreadsheet gets the job done equally as well. For cardio, you could track resting heart rate, heart rate recovery after hard intervals, and how your legs feel on easy days. For some clients HRV includes signal. It ought to never ever come to be a fetish. The goal is to overview decisions, not prayer data.

If your train loves Melbourne's outside training grounds, anticipate thoughtful use of terrain. Hillside strides at Anderson Street, run drills on the Athletics Track at the Tan when offered, sled pushes in a Richmond lane when room allows, solitary leg equilibrium service the Princes Park turf after you complete intervals. The city becomes your kit.

Nutrition and recovery, inside scope

A personal fitness instructor is not a dietitian. In Australia, only an Accredited Practising Dietitian or an effectively qualified nutrition professional must recommend clinical nutrition treatment. An excellent fitness instructor stays within extent and teams up when required. Still, the majority of people do not need a bespoke dish strategy to begin. They require functional pushes that reflect their life.

In Melbourne that might indicate swapping the workplace pastry for high healthy protein yoghurt and fruit at morning tea, buying a lunch dish with added vegetables and a lean healthy protein, and readjusting part size at dinner. If you love your weekend breakfast at Lygon Road, keep it, after that trim elsewhere. A coach may suggest a protein target by body weight variety, hydration goals, and a basic system to track 2 to 3 essential practices rather than counting every kilojoule. If you have a clinical condition, allergic reactions, or an intricate objective, your fitness instructor ought to refer you to a dietitian and then aid you implement the plan in the gym.

Recovery remains on equal ground with training. Sleep is king. A trainer who trains residential or commercial property lawyers at 6 a.m. Understands that three consecutive nights of 5 hours is a red flag. They might readjust programs, moving a hefty session to Wednesday when court is not impending. Tension management, movement home windows after long cable car experiences, and basic cells treatment become part of the coaching conversation. The best programs value your whole life, not simply the hour on the floor.

Case notes from around town

A software application lead in the CBD, very early forties, wanted to turn around 12 years of workdesk rigidity and tension weight. We set strength sessions on Monday and Thursday, a quick 40 minute stroll at lunch on Tuesday, and pace periods around The Tan on Friday if his week stayed sane. He logged nourishment routines rather than calories, 2 to 3 tweaks at once. Over six months he relocated from 60 kilogram deadlifts to 120 for triples, reduced his 1.6 kilometre run from 8:12 to 6:52, and shed 9 kilograms without a crash.

A masters jogger in Sandringham had a string of calf bone pressures. She raised with me once a week in a little workshop near Brighton and ran four days. We included hefty seated calf bone raises, split squats, and plyometric developments with controlled quantities. Her instructor supplied run programming, I handled stamina, and we synced strategies every fortnight. She went back to regular training and ran an individual finest at 10 kilometres 3 months later, not by running a lot more, but by running smarter and raising as insurance.

A brand-new daddy in Preston averaged 5 hours of sleep and a kid that adored 4 a.m. Wake-ups. We cut heavy lifting to two days of 45 mins each, included brief strolls with the pram, and maintained development sluggish. He gained toughness within his bandwidth, found out to close down sessions early when sleep collapsed, and developed a base that will carry forward when life steadies.

These stories underline the same lesson. Precision beats intensity, and uniformity defeats perfection.

Money, attitude, and measurable progress

Training is a financial investment. If the numbers assist, think about cost per meaningful win. For numerous customers, an additional 20 minutes of regular coaching interest lowers injury risk and stops shed weeks. That is more affordable than a physio block or the psychological drag of backsliding. On the mindset side, an instructor gives you permission to function within your limits during disorderly stretches, and the gentle push to press a bit a lot more when the home window opens.

Measurable development needs to be baked right into the schedule. Every 4 to six weeks, re-test a few markers. If your objective is basic stamina and physical fitness, examine a five representative squat, a rigorous raise max, and a 1.6 kilometre time trial or a bike electrical power examination. If you are training for a sporting activity, re-test the steps that matter there. Celebrate development, even when it is a small notch upwards. If development delays across two cycles, the strategy modifications. It is training, not superstition.
